Protein obsession: how much do you actually need

In recent years, protein has become one of the most emphasized nutrients in modern nutrition discourse. From high-protein diets and supplements to fortified snacks and beverages, the focus on protein has grown significantly across fitness, health, and wellness communities. While protein is undeniably essential for bodily functions, the increasing obsession with its consumption has raised important questions about how much is truly necessary. Understanding the role of protein, individual requirements, and the potential risks of overconsumption is crucial for maintaining balanced and effective nutrition.

The Role of Protein in the Body

Protein is a macronutrient composed of amino acids, which serve as the building blocks of tissues, enzymes, hormones, and immune molecules. It plays a vital role in muscle repair and growth, supports metabolic processes, and contributes to overall structural integrity. Unlike carbohydrates and fats, protein is not stored in large quantities in the body, making regular intake essential.

The body relies on a continuous supply of dietary protein to maintain and repair tissues. This is particularly important during periods of growth, physical activity, or recovery from illness or injury. Protein also contributes to satiety, helping regulate appetite and support weight management.

Recommended Protein Intake

Determining how much protein an individual needs depends on several factors, including age, sex, body weight, activity level, and overall health status. General dietary guidelines suggest a baseline intake of approximately 0.8 grams of protein per kilogram of body weight for sedentary adults. This recommendation is designed to meet basic physiological needs and prevent deficiency.

However, individuals who engage in regular physical activity, particularly strength training or endurance sports, may require higher amounts. In such cases, protein intake may range from 1.2 to 2.0 grams per kilogram of body weight, depending on the intensity and frequency of exercise.

It is important to recognize that these values are guidelines rather than strict rules. Individual needs can vary, and a personalized approach is often more effective than adhering to generalized recommendations.

Protein and Muscle Building

One of the primary drivers of the protein obsession is its association with muscle growth. Protein is essential for muscle protein synthesis, the process by which the body repairs and builds muscle tissue after exercise. This has led many individuals, particularly those involved in fitness and bodybuilding, to increase their protein intake significantly.

While adequate protein is necessary for muscle development, consuming excessive amounts does not necessarily lead to greater gains. The body has a limit to how much protein it can utilize for muscle synthesis at a given time. Beyond this threshold, additional protein is either used for energy or stored as fat.

Effective muscle building requires a combination of adequate protein intake, resistance training, and overall caloric balance. Overemphasizing protein without addressing these other factors may not yield the desired results.

Protein Quality and Sources

Not all protein sources are created equal. Protein quality is determined by its amino acid composition and digestibility. Complete proteins, which contain all essential amino acids, are typically found in animal-based foods such as meat, fish, eggs, and dairy products. Plant-based sources, including legumes, grains, nuts, and seeds, may lack one or more essential amino acids but can still provide adequate nutrition when combined appropriately.

A balanced diet that includes a variety of protein sources ensures a comprehensive intake of amino acids and other nutrients. For individuals following plant-based diets, careful planning is necessary to meet protein requirements without relying excessively on processed alternatives.

The Rise of Protein Supplements

The popularity of protein supplements has grown alongside the broader emphasis on protein intake. Products such as protein powders, bars, and ready-to-drink shakes offer convenient options for increasing protein consumption, particularly for individuals with busy lifestyles or higher nutritional needs.

While supplements can be useful in certain situations, they are not a substitute for whole foods. Whole food sources of protein provide additional nutrients, including vitamins, minerals, and fiber, which contribute to overall health. Relying heavily on supplements may lead to an imbalanced diet and unnecessary intake of additives or artificial ingredients.

Moderation and informed use are key when incorporating supplements into a nutrition plan.

Potential Risks of Excessive Protein Intake

Although protein is essential, excessive consumption can have potential drawbacks. High protein intake may place additional strain on the kidneys, particularly in individuals with pre-existing kidney conditions. It can also lead to imbalances in nutrient intake if it displaces other important macronutrients such as carbohydrates and fats.

Diets that are excessively high in protein and low in fiber may contribute to digestive issues, including constipation. Additionally, overconsumption of certain protein sources, particularly processed meats, may be associated with increased health risks.

It is important to maintain a balanced approach that includes a variety of nutrients rather than focusing disproportionately on a single macronutrient.

Protein and Weight Management

Protein plays a significant role in weight management due to its impact on satiety and metabolism. High-protein diets can help reduce appetite, increase feelings of fullness, and support the preservation of lean muscle mass during weight loss.

However, the effectiveness of protein for weight management depends on overall dietary patterns and lifestyle factors. Simply increasing protein intake without considering total caloric intake and physical activity may not lead to meaningful results.

A balanced approach that incorporates adequate protein alongside healthy eating habits and regular exercise is more sustainable and effective for long-term weight management.

Timing and Distribution of Protein Intake

In addition to total intake, the timing and distribution of protein consumption can influence its effectiveness. Research suggests that spreading protein intake evenly across meals may support better muscle protein synthesis compared to consuming large amounts in a single meal.

Including a source of protein in each meal helps maintain steady amino acid levels in the bloodstream, supporting continuous tissue repair and metabolic function. This approach is particularly beneficial for individuals engaged in regular physical activity.

Post-exercise protein intake is also important, as it supports recovery and muscle repair. However, the overall daily intake remains the most critical factor.

Cultural and Social Influences

The growing emphasis on protein is also influenced by cultural and social factors. Marketing strategies, fitness trends, and social media platforms have contributed to the perception that higher protein intake is universally beneficial. This has led to increased consumption of protein-enriched products and a shift in dietary preferences.

While awareness of protein’s importance is positive, it is essential to critically evaluate information and avoid adopting extreme dietary practices based on trends. Evidence-based nutrition should guide dietary choices rather than popular narratives.

Individual Variability in Protein Needs

Protein requirements are not uniform across all individuals. Factors such as age, health status, and lifestyle significantly influence nutritional needs. For example, older adults may require higher protein intake to prevent muscle loss, while individuals recovering from illness or injury may also benefit from increased protein consumption.

Conversely, sedentary individuals may not require high levels of protein and should focus on maintaining a balanced diet. Understanding personal needs and consulting with healthcare professionals can help determine appropriate intake levels.

Achieving a Balanced Approach

The key to addressing protein obsession lies in adopting a balanced and informed approach to nutrition. Protein should be viewed as one component of a comprehensive diet that includes carbohydrates, fats, vitamins, and minerals.

Focusing on whole foods, maintaining variety, and aligning intake with individual needs can help achieve optimal health without unnecessary excess. Rather than striving for maximum protein consumption, the goal should be adequacy and balance.

Conclusion

Protein is an essential nutrient that plays a critical role in maintaining health, supporting muscle function, and regulating metabolism. However, the growing obsession with protein consumption has led to misconceptions about how much is truly necessary. While certain individuals may benefit from increased intake, excessive consumption does not guarantee additional benefits and may pose potential risks.

Understanding individual requirements, prioritizing high-quality sources, and maintaining a balanced diet are key to making informed nutritional choices. By moving beyond trends and focusing on evidence-based practices, individuals can achieve a healthier and more sustainable approach to protein intake and overall nutrition.
